夏國宏
(黃石理工學(xué)院機電工程學(xué)院,湖北黃石 435003)
在球磨機制備料漿的生產(chǎn)過程中,料漿的濕度(或料漿的水分含量)是一個十分重要的工藝參數(shù)。料漿的濕度過低會產(chǎn)生“糊磨”現(xiàn)象,此時球磨機功耗增加,產(chǎn)量下降,并且磨制成的材料細度達不到要求。如果料漿的濕度過高,細物料因水分較多包在研磨體的表層,這樣就會減少鋼球?qū)ξ锪系淖矒袅?容易產(chǎn)生“空磨”現(xiàn)象,這不但會減少球磨機的產(chǎn)量,而且也會加速球磨機中研磨體的磨損??傊?控制料漿的濕度在工業(yè)生產(chǎn)中有著十分重要的意義[1]。
在球磨機制備料漿的生產(chǎn)過程中,影響料漿濕度的因素有很多。料漿濕度具有非線性、慣性大、純滯后的特點,難以建立精確的數(shù)字模型,但運用模糊控制就可以取得較好的效果。
模糊控制,就是在被控制對象的模糊模型的基礎(chǔ)上,運用模糊控制器的近似推理等手段,實現(xiàn)系統(tǒng)控制的一種方法。模糊模型是用模糊語言和規(guī)則描述的一個系統(tǒng)的動態(tài)特性及性能指標(biāo)。在模糊控制系統(tǒng)中,模糊控制器的推理機理是由人們對生產(chǎn)過程或?qū)ο蟮哪:畔w納后產(chǎn)生的控制規(guī)則確定的[2]。但是由于人們在對生產(chǎn)過程或?qū)ο筮M行經(jīng)驗總結(jié)時認識上的偏差以及總結(jié)方法不合適等因素的影響,且生產(chǎn)過程或?qū)ο笫请S著外界條件和本身的條件而有所變化的,這 2種情況促使人們考慮一種可以在運行中能自動對本身的參數(shù)進行調(diào)整,使系統(tǒng)的性能不斷改善,以適應(yīng)不斷變化的情況,保持控制達到最佳效果的方法。
為了達到最佳的控制效果,可以采用對性能測量的校正、對控制量的校正以及對控制規(guī)則的校正 3種方法來實現(xiàn)。在料漿濕度模糊控制方案中,我們采用對控制規(guī)則的校正來改變模糊控制表,進行自組織自調(diào)整。圖 1為雙因子自組織自調(diào)整模糊控制系統(tǒng)。
圖1 雙因子自組織自調(diào)整模糊控制系統(tǒng)
在圖 1中,α1和 α2是修正因子。對常規(guī)的模糊控制表可按式(1)進行調(diào)整:
從式(1)可以看出,α1和 α2取值不同時,控制規(guī)則必不同,控制效果就有所不同。在實際運行中,不斷修改 α1和 α2的值,就可以找到最優(yōu)控制規(guī)則[3]。
根據(jù)球磨機生產(chǎn)的實際情況,可以作出一些假定,運用自校正預(yù)測補償控制(STPCC),可以取得較好的控制效果。自校正預(yù)測補償控制方法比較適合于大滯后系統(tǒng)[4]。自校正預(yù)測補償控制(STPCC)的算法如下:通過對輸出平均值的預(yù)測和控制,計算出目標(biāo)控制值,使其與設(shè)定值之間產(chǎn)生一個人為的差值,并利用這個差值自動地校正和補償預(yù)測誤差。再根據(jù)控制目標(biāo)值與設(shè)定值之間的關(guān)系式確定最佳控制量。目標(biāo)控制值與設(shè)定值的差值一般比較小,但事實上在生產(chǎn)過程中球磨機料漿的水分含量變化有時會很大,僅僅控制球磨機中料漿的水分含量無法達到使料漿池中總的水分含量也能達到要求的目的。
因此,我們采用的研究方法是將多因子自組織自調(diào)整模糊控制與自校正預(yù)測補償控制結(jié)合起來解決球磨機料漿濕度的控制問題。
要提高模糊控制器的精度,一方面可以設(shè)計多維模糊控制器,從理論上講,模糊控制器的維數(shù)越高,控制越精細,但是維數(shù)越高,模糊控制規(guī)則會變得更加復(fù)雜,控制算法的實現(xiàn)相當(dāng)困難;另一方面,可以采用多因子自組織自調(diào)整模糊控制,如可以采用雙因子自組織模糊控制,還可以增加到 4個調(diào)整因子,文獻[3]中提出了 6因子調(diào)整模糊汽車模型,隨著調(diào)整因子的增加,控制系統(tǒng)的階躍響應(yīng)特性將隨之改善。但隨著調(diào)整因子的增加,模糊控制規(guī)則和計算量也大大的增加,算法的實現(xiàn)也將加難,程序?qū)⒆兊酶訌?fù)雜。解決這個問題的另一種方法是在偏差 e和偏差變化率△e的論域內(nèi)用不同的控制模式分區(qū)間來實現(xiàn)控制,即采用復(fù)合型模糊預(yù)測控制方法[5]。
復(fù)合型模糊預(yù)測控制方法,一是在大偏差范圍內(nèi),如偏差 e和偏差變化率△e分別在{±6,±2}范圍內(nèi),可以采用雙因子自組織模糊控制,在更高的控制精度要求時,可以采用4因子自組織模糊控制,在小偏差范圍內(nèi),如偏差e和偏差變化率△e分別在{±2,0}范圍內(nèi)采用自校正預(yù)測補償控制,二者的切換可以通過軟件來實現(xiàn),這樣程序設(shè)計就比較簡單。
因為切換工作模式時,偏差 e和偏差變化率△e的范圍不同,所以這 2種工作模式可以分別進行設(shè)計和調(diào)試。切換點的設(shè)定是關(guān)鍵。從雙因子自組織模糊控制模式到自校正預(yù)測補償控制模式,切換點要選得恰當(dāng),如果太小,就會過早地進入自校正預(yù)測補償控制而影響系統(tǒng)的響應(yīng)速度;反之如果選得太大,在太接近目標(biāo)值時切換,會有引入模糊控制器不能消除系統(tǒng)靜態(tài)誤差的缺陷。因此要找到一個相對最優(yōu)點,或者根據(jù)系統(tǒng)的特點要求來選取。根據(jù)專家經(jīng)驗,在從雙因子自組織模糊控制模式到自校正預(yù)測補償控制模式切換時,可選在偏差e和偏差變化率△e分別為{±1,0}時,切換至自校正預(yù)測補償控制模態(tài)。
料漿濕度模糊預(yù)測控制研究的總體方案如圖2所示。
圖2 料漿濕度模糊預(yù)測控制方案圖
料漿濕度預(yù)測模糊控制方案工作原理:
第1步:單片機8031接受AD 574傳來的數(shù)字信號并進行數(shù)據(jù)處理,求出偏差 e和偏差變化率△e,然后根據(jù)偏差e和偏差變化率△e的大小,決定是工作在多因子自組織模糊控制狀態(tài),還是工作在自校正預(yù)測補償控制狀態(tài)。通過查詢對應(yīng)的模糊控制表求出模糊控制量△x,最后單片機將送來的模糊控制量△x送給DAC0832轉(zhuǎn)換器。
第2步:DAC0832轉(zhuǎn)換器進行D/A轉(zhuǎn)換,把該模糊控制量△x的數(shù)字信號轉(zhuǎn)換成模擬信號[6]。
第3步:由DAC0832轉(zhuǎn)換器給出的直流電壓控制信號,經(jīng)電信號轉(zhuǎn)換器轉(zhuǎn)換成電流控制信號。通過伺服放大器和伺服電機來控制閥門,從而正確地控制給水量。
針對料漿濕度這樣具有非線性、慣性大、純滯后的特點且難以建立精確的數(shù)字模型的對象,采用復(fù)合型模糊預(yù)測控制方法,相對于多因子自組織模糊控制和自校正預(yù)測補償控制來說,程序?qū)⒆兊煤唵?算法也比較容易實現(xiàn),同時還可以取得較好的控制效果。
[1] 夏國宏.料漿水分自動測控儀的研制與應(yīng)用[J].儀表技術(shù)與傳感器,2006(10):15-17
[2] 李洪興.變論域自適應(yīng)模糊控制器[J].中國科學(xué):E輯,1999,29(1):32-42
[3] 尹念東,余群.六因子調(diào)整模糊汽車模型的研究[J].農(nóng)業(yè)機械學(xué)報,2003,34(1):25-27
[4] 夏國宏,張林仙,張立民.料漿水分含量的自校正預(yù)測補償控制[J].黃石理工學(xué)院學(xué)報, 2006,22(6):32-34
[5] 郝曉弘,粘坤,張帆,等.模糊預(yù)測控制在新型干法水泥生產(chǎn)線的應(yīng)用[J].計算機仿真,2010, 27(5):281-283
[6] 胡乾斌,李光斌,李玲,等.單片微型計算機原理與應(yīng)用[M].武漢:華中科技大學(xué)出版社,2005